Definition of generative AI:
Generative AI refers to a type of artificial intelligence that is designed to create or generate content that is novel and coherent, often mimicking aspects of human creativity. It involves algorithms and models that can produce data, such as text, images, audio, and even video, without direct human input for every element of the output. These models learn patterns and structures from existing data and then use that knowledge to generate new, similar content.
